Reimagining the fairgrounds

By Jack Christian, Marysville J-T reporter

With the Union County fair arriving at the end of the month, residents will flock to the fairgrounds for a week full of fun and festivities.

But once the fair wraps up, what happens to the fairgrounds for the rest of the year? While many might assume the space simply lays dormant until the next fair, Christina Rausch wants the community to know there’s much more going on.

“The fairgrounds hold many police and fire training, health clinics, car shows, celebrations of life and birthday parties,” Rausch said.
